I have a Game Master I (50# @ 28") and I'm told it shoots identical to the Game Master II. I use a flipper rest, beaver hide silencers, and I am very pleased with the performance (smooth draw, fast shooting, and quiet). Being a traditionalist, I like the riser of the new Durado by Hoyt better than the non-traditional riser of the Game Master (personal preference only). I think it's a great bow and has high ratings.
